The Problem

Farmers in Kenya face many challenges including unreliable rainfall, high energy prices, low crop yields, and lack of access to modern farming technology.

Kenya has 5.4 million hectares of arable land, but only 17% of this land is suitable for rainfed agriculture; leaving the remainder in need of irrigation and pumping technology. Petrol, electric, and manual treadle pumps are presently available in the market, but the effectiveness of these technologies is constrained by high input costs and labor inefficiencies.
